What Is the Cost of Living Near Oklahoma City?

Understanding the cost of living near Oklahoma City is key to truly evaluating a salary offer or your current compensation at Seminole Ford.
Oklahoma City's Cost of Living Index is approximately 85.4 (14.6% less expensive than US average; 1.9% less than OK average). State capital, growing, affordable housing. EMBARK bus/streetcar. When planning your budget based on a salary from Seminole Ford, consider these typical monthly expenses:
Expense Category Estimated Monthly Cost Key Considerations / Notes
Housing (1-BR Apt Rent) $850 - $1,300+ A significant portion of Seminole Ford salary. Location choices impact this heavily.
Utilities (Basic) $140 - $230 Electricity, Heating, Cooling, Water etc.
Public Transportation $50 (EMBARK monthly pass) Essential for most commuters; car ownership is costly.
Groceries (Single Person) $370 - $550 Can be higher with more dining out or specialty stores.
Personal & Leisure $330 - $630+ Dining out, entertainment, shopping. Highly variable.
Healthcare (Individual) $360 - $660+ Varies significantly by plan & employer contribution.
Subtotal (Excluding Taxes) $2,000 - $3,370+ This subtotal does not include income taxes (federal, state, local), which can significantly impact your take-home pay.
